How To Choose The Best Barbecue and Grill Covers
The wrong cover almost always fails on fit first, not fabric. A cover that is too tight rips at the corners; one that is too loose turns into a sail in a storm. Get the dimensions right and the rest of the shopping gets simple.
Measure your grill the way the cover maker measures theirs
Run a tape across the widest point of your grill, then from front to back, then from the ground up to the top. On a kettle, the widest point is the bowl rim. On a gas grill, that means measuring across the side shelves too, since a cover has to clear them. If you want a little breathing room for sliding it on and off, leave yourself a couple of extra inches.
Height is the number people overlook. A cover sized for the body but not the stack will pull tight over a chimney and tear at that spot. If your grill has an offset firebox or a vertical smoke stack, measure those separately and match the cover’s height to the taller of the two.
Fabric weight and coating decide how many seasons you get
The denier number on a cover tells you how thick the woven fabric is. A 600D cover handles normal backyard duty, while heavy-duty options reach up to 1000D for walls that resist branch scrapes and sun rot better. Look for a waterproof PVC coating on the inside, which is the layer that actually stops rain from soaking through the weave.
Stitching matters as much as the cloth. Double-stitched seams with heat-sealed tape behind them keep water from sneaking in through the needle holes, which is where most cheaper covers fail first. Wide covered vents on the sides let trapped moisture escape so the inside of the lid does not sweat and rust.
How the cover locks down decides whether it survives windy days
Hook-and-loop straps, elastic drawstrings, and side buckles all do the same job: cinch the cover against the grill so gust does not lift it. Straps that sit lower on the skirt hold better than high ones, and a drawstring runs around the whole hem for a closer grip. If your patio catches wind, treat the fastening type as seriously as the fabric.

Understanding the Specs
Fabric Denier (600D vs 1000D)
The denier rating tells you how thick the woven cloth is, so it’s a fair predictor of how long a cover lasts. A 600D cover is the mainstream backyard standard and handles rain and sun well. Push to 1000D and the walls get thicker and more abrasion-resistant, which matters if branches scrape the cover or your patio catches hard sun. Higher denier generally means a heavier cover with a stiffer drapes, which also holds shape better in wind.
Waterproofing and Seam Sealing
A waterproof PVC coating on the inside is the layer that actually stops rain; the outer weave alone will not. But the weak spots are the seams, where the needle punches holes in the fabric. Double-stitched seams with heat-sealed tape behind them close those gaps so water can’t sneak through. Covered side vents do a related job: they let trapped moisture escape so the inside of the lid doesn’t sweat and rust between cooks.
